Q:   How are the ranking of Parul University?
A: 

Parul University is a well-known institute recognised across categories by a number of ranking bodies. As per the NIRF 2025 ranking, the university has ranked 41 in the Pharmacy category. It has been ranked 50 by the India Today 2025 in the BCA category.

Q:   Can I get direct admission into Max Institute of Allied and Paramedical Education Lucknow?
A: 

Yes, students applying for courses admission into the programmes can apply for direct admission in Max Institute of Allied and Paramedical Education, Lucknow. Candidates will have to clear their Class 12 exams in PCM or PCB subjects to be eligible for admission into the programme.

Q:   Can students join Max Institute of Allied & Paramedical Education (MIAPE), Ghaziabad directly without any entrance exam?
A: 

Yes, the selection criteria for various courses are merit-based at Max Institute of Allied & Paramedical Education, Ghaziabad. Candidates looking for course admission must complete the basic education as per courses. Students can also check the table below for more clarity to know the course eligibility and selection criteria:

Course NameEligibilitySelection Criteria
BSc

Class 12 with PCB/PCM (Candidates who are awaiting their class 12th results can also apply)

-Student must have attained the age of 17 years

Merit-based
Diploma

Class 12 (PCB/PCM) with 40% or any other stream with 50% aggregate

Merit-based
BVoc

Class 12 with a 40% aggregate 

Merit-based

Certificate 

Graduate 

Merit-based
